Block

#21,934,712
Block Number
21,934,712 @ 06/14/2025, 04:46:30
Status
Finalized
ID
0x014eb278e74639b1024243085af1e1054bad73af32099b15bf191d3b211dcad3
Transactions
Gas Used
2789622/40000000 (6.97% Used)
Total Score
2,142,266,247 (+98)
Rewards
11.73 VTHO